Choosing the Right Air Conditioner for a Fort Worth Home​

Selecting an air conditioner is not simply a matter of choosing the largest or most powerful unit available. AC sizing is one of the most important parts of an installation.

A properly sized system should account for factors such as square footage, insulation, ceiling height, windows, sunlight exposure, ductwork, occupancy, and the home's construction. An oversized system may cool the space quickly but cycle too frequently, while an undersized unit may run continuously during extreme Texas heat.

What Is Included in Professional AC Installation?​

A quality air conditioning installation involves considerably more than placing an outdoor condenser beside the house.

A typical project may include removing an old system, preparing the installation area, installing the indoor and outdoor equipment, connecting refrigerant lines, electrical components, condensate drainage, thermostat controls, and checking airflow.

The technician should also inspect the condition of the ductwork. Leaking, poorly insulated, or restricted ducts can reduce the performance of a new system, even when the equipment itself is highly efficient.

AC Installation Process: Step by Step​

1. Home assessment: The installer evaluates the property, existing equipment, ductwork, electrical requirements, and cooling needs.

2. System selection: Equipment is selected according to the home's requirements rather than guesswork.

3. Removal: If replacing an existing system, the old equipment is carefully removed.

4. Installation: Indoor and outdoor components are positioned and connected according to manufacturer requirements.

5. System testing: Refrigerant, airflow, electrical connections, drainage, thermostat operation, and overall performance are checked.

6. Final walkthrough: The homeowner receives basic operating and maintenance information.

What size AC does my Fort Worth home need?​

The correct size depends on more than square footage. A professional load calculation considers insulation, windows, orientation, occupancy, ductwork, and other factors.

Should I replace my ducts when installing a new AC?​

Not necessarily. If existing ducts are properly sized, sealed, insulated, and in good condition, they may remain suitable. An inspection can determine whether improvements are worthwhile.

Is a high-efficiency AC always the best choice?​

Not automatically. The best system depends on the home's cooling requirements, usage patterns, installation conditions, and budget. A qualified professional can help compare options.

How often should a new AC system be maintained?​

Routine professional maintenance is generally recommended at least annually, while filters may require attention much more frequently depending on household conditions.

Can a new AC reduce electricity usage?​

A newer, appropriately sized, efficiently installed system can potentially use less electricity than an aging, inefficient unit. Actual savings depend on equipment, weather, thermostat settings, insulation, ductwork, and usage.
